ABSTRACT FORMAT OPTIONS


The abstract should address the most relevant selection criteria reflecting one of the following four formats reflecting an impact on health outcomes. Click the format title to download the template. All are in Microsoft Word 97-2003 format.

 

QUANTITATIVE RESEARCH ABSTRACT TEMPLATE

QUALITATIVE RESEARCH ABSTRACT TEMPLATE 

EVIDENCE-BASED PRACTICE INNOVATION TEMPLATE

EVIDENCE TO GUIDE PRACTICE TEMPLATE

 

Priority will be given to abstract submissions that include a collaboration between a DNP and a PhD prepared nurse.

Abstract must be submitted in Word format and not exceed 550 words excluding references. Follow the templates provided above exactly. Any deviation or missing information may result in the rejection of the abstract.

Abstract should have one inch margins on all sides and be typed in Times Roman or Courier with a 12 point font. The body of the abstract is single spaced including between paragraphs. Left justify all paragraphs; do not indent to begin a paragraph.

Headings: Headings should be based on the suggested study specific content outline as provided in the templates. Left justify and bold all headings.

All abstracts must include the heading and conference objectives as shown in the template. The abstract title must fit on one line.

Add additional authors and required information as needed.

Note: A biographical and conflict of interest form isrequired for the first author only.

All correspondence will be to the first author only, yet all authors will be listed in the conference program.

Include a list of major references used in the study on a separate page following APA Format (6th ed). Please use the References heading centered and boldfaced.
